-algia - (ANSWER)pain, suffering
dys- - (ANSWER)bad, difficult, or painful
-ectomy - (ANSWER)surgical removal, cutting out
hyper- - (ANSWER)excessive, increased
hypo- - (ANSWER)deficient, decreased
-itis - (ANSWER)inflammation
-osis - (ANSWER)abnormal condition, disease
-ostomy - (ANSWER)the surgical creation of an artificial opening to the body surface
-otomy - (ANSWER)cutting, surgical incision
-plasty - (ANSWER)surgical repair
-rrhage - (ANSWER)bleeding, abnormal excessive fluid discharge
-rrhaphy - (ANSWER)surgical suturing
-rrhea - (ANSWER)flow, discharge
-rrhexis - (ANSWER)rupture
sclerosis - (ANSWER)abnormal hardening

abdominocentesis - (ANSWER)the surgical puncture of the abdominal cavity to remove fluid for
diagnostic purposes
acronym - (ANSWER)a word formed from the initial letters of the major parts of a compound term
acute - (ANSWER)a condition that has a rapid onset, a severe course, and a relatively short duration
angiography - (ANSWER)the process of producing a radiographic study of the blood vessels after the
injection of a contrast medium to make the blood vessels visible
appendectomy - (ANSWER)surgical removal of the appendix
arteriosclerosis - (ANSWER)abnormal hardening of the walls of an artery or arteries
arthralgia - (ANSWER)pain in a joint or joints
colostomy - (ANSWER)the surgical creation of an artificial excretory opening between the colon and the
body surface
cyanosis - (ANSWER)blue discoloration of the skin caused by a lack of adequate oxygen in the blood
dermatologist - (ANSWER)a physician who specializes in diagnosing and treating disorders of the skin
diagnosis - (ANSWER)the identification of a disease
diarrhea - (ANSWER)the frequent flow of loose or water stools
edema - (ANSWER)swelling caused by excess fluid in body tissues
